Eyelash extensions are safe. However, like anything else, there are risks involved. You can damage your natural eye lashes. If you have an unlicensed eyelash technician apply them you do run the risk of getting the bonding agent on your eyelids or in your eyes.

Eyelash extensions are the one of the latest services that clients are fervently requesting. Due to their popularity, many stylists are wondering whether they should complete an eyelash extension training course. While training can cost anywhere from a few hundred to a few thousand dollars, it is definitely worth it. Not only will training classes quickly pay for themselves, but they will help stylists provide clients with beautiful extensions. Eyelash extensions are not easy to apply. If you want to provide clients with a quality service, you will need thorough training to master the art of eyelash extensions.

The simple answer of how to remove eyelash extensions at home is: Dip two cotton pads with cleansing water, place them under your eyes, dip a cotton bud with eyelash remover, apply it on eyelash extension, leave it for 10 minutes, then remove lashes with a dry cotton bud, then rinse your eyes well.
